.home_mainContainer__QC40L{min-height:100vh;display:flex;align-items:center;padding:4rem 2rem 5rem;max-width:100%!important;background:linear-gradient(180deg,#eff6ff,#fff)}.home_contentGrid__ZqWED{display:grid;grid-template-columns:1fr;gap:2rem;width:100%;max-width:1400px;margin:0 auto}@media (min-width:720px){.home_contentGrid__ZqWED{grid-template-columns:3fr 2fr}}.home_leftColumn__ennxR{display:flex;flex-direction:column;padding:2rem;justify-content:center}.home_mainTitle__IHsTw{font-size:3rem!important;font-weight:700!important;line-height:1.2!important;margin-bottom:1rem!important}.home_mainDescription__T303R{font-size:1.125rem!important;color:#4a5568;line-height:1.7!important;margin-bottom:2rem!important}.home_accessButton__iXYQQ{max-width:250px;font-size:1rem!important;text-transform:none!important;background-color:#13437b!important}.home_accessButton__iXYQQ:hover{box-shadow:0 4px 8px rgba(19,67,123,.2)!important}.home_modalContent__wutDC{display:flex;flex-direction:column;gap:.25rem;padding:1rem 0}.home_rightColumn__x5lhR{padding:2rem}.home_infoBox__tw7zL{padding:2rem;border-radius:1rem!important;height:100%;display:flex;flex-direction:column;gap:.5rem;align-items:center;box-sizing:border-box}.home_mainIcon__PFutw{font-size:4.5rem!important;color:#13437b;margin-bottom:.5rem}.home_infoTitle__AP1Vl{font-size:1.5rem!important;font-weight:700!important;margin-bottom:1rem!important}.home_infoDescription__TopeN{color:#4a5568;margin-bottom:1rem!important;text-align:center}.home_featuresList__kFze2{display:flex;flex-direction:column;gap:1.5rem}.home_featureItem__Xubuf{display:flex;gap:1rem;align-items:center;padding:1rem;background-color:#f8f9fa;border-radius:.75rem;font-size:14px;color:#424242;letter-spacing:.00938em;line-height:1.5}.home_featureIcon__KLtQF{color:#13437b;font-size:1.5rem!important}@media (max-width:768px){.home_leftColumn__ennxR,.home_mainContainer__QC40L,.home_rightColumn__x5lhR{padding:1rem}.home_mainTitle__IHsTw{font-size:2rem!important}.home_infoTitle__AP1Vl{font-size:1.75rem!important}.home_featureItem__Xubuf{padding:1rem}.home_accessButton__iXYQQ{max-width:100%}}